How does a faked ecosystem affect the value of cryptocurrencies?

What are the potential impacts of a faked ecosystem on the value of cryptocurrencies?

    A faked ecosystem can have a significant negative impact on the value of cryptocurrencies. When investors discover that the ecosystem surrounding a particular cryptocurrency is not genuine, it erodes trust and confidence in that cryptocurrency. This can lead to a decrease in demand and ultimately a decrease in value. It is important for investors to thoroughly research and verify the ecosystem of a cryptocurrency before investing.

    A faked ecosystem can cause a loss of credibility for a cryptocurrency. If the community, partnerships, and projects associated with a cryptocurrency are found to be fake or exaggerated, it undermines the legitimacy of the cryptocurrency. This loss of credibility can result in a decrease in demand and a decrease in value.
